Seattle screwed it up, but would the rest of the league have really done any better?
It'll be some time before we stop questioning Seattle's decision to throw the ball one yard away from the go-ahead touchdown, but what would your team had done in the same position against the Patriots? We asked* the staffs of all 30 other NFL teams what play they'd have called.
Arizona - Andre Ellington off-tackle
Atlanta - Steven Jackson stopped for two yard loss
Baltimore - Justin Forsett dive
Buffalo - Kyle Orton sneak/dry heave
Carolina - Cam Newton bootleg
Chicago - Interception that is somehow even more baffling than what Seattle did
Cincinnati - Delay of game
Cleveland - Brian Hoyer pass incomplete, but "the gutsy kind of incomplete"
Dallas - Run off tackle with DeMarco Murray, pray there isn't a replay angle where you can see the ball coming loose before it crosses the goal line
Denver - John Fox looks at scoreboard pensively until a frustrated Peyton Manning calls timeout
Detroit - Matt Stafford leaps over line, crowd agrees it's the least athletic thing they've ever seen
Green Bay - John Kuhn.
Houston - Arian Foster dive, during which whoeever's quarterback breaks all of his fingers
Indianapolis - Andrew Luck pretends headset doesn't work when coaches call in play for Trent Richardson
Jacksonville - Toby Gerhart up the middle
Kansas City - Wait, what? Who has the ball now? Punt? Should we punt? Aw, hell. I got distracted.
Miami - Ryan Tannehill sneak
Minnesota - Toss to Matt Asiata stopped for loss
New Orleans - Quick out to Jimmy Graham
New York Jets - Handoff to Chris Ivory bobbled, somehow accidentally kicked out of the back of the end zone
New York Giants - Run up the middle with Andre Williams
Oakland - Sack
Philadelphia - Jet sweep with Jeremy Maclin
Pittsburgh - Le'Veon Bell up the middle
San Diego - Philip Rivers sneak, spontaneously combusts after he scores
San Francisco - Colin Kaepernick scrambles after play action
St. Louis - Tavon Austin dive
Tampa - Missed field goal
Tennessee - Kneel down
Washington - False start
*no we didn't
